Implantable device with responsive vascular and cardiac controllers
Abstract:
Exemplary methods are described for providing responsive vascular control with or without cardiac pacing. An implantable device with responsive vascular and cardiac controllers interprets physiological conditions and responds with an appropriate degree of vascular therapy applied as electrical pulses to a sympathetic nerve. In one implementation, an implantable device is programmed to deliver the vascular therapy in response to low blood pressure or orthostatic hypotension. The device may stimulate the greater splanchnic nerve, to effect therapeutic vasoconstriction. The vascular therapy is dynamically adjusted as the condition improves. In one implementation to benefit impaired physical mobility, vascular therapy comprises vasoconstriction and is timed to coincide with a recurring segment of the cardiac cycle. The vasoconstriction assists circulation and venous return in the lower limbs of inactive and bedridden individuals. In various implementations, cardiac pacing therapy that is synergistic with the vascular therapy may be added to augment treatment.
